The New Face of Entertainment
Gone are the days when gaming was a solitary activity. Twitch and YouTube have transformed it into a shared experience, drawing in millions who watch live streams and recorded gameplay. Viewers aren’t just passive observers; they’re part of a dynamic community, engaging with streamers and each other in real-time. This interactive aspect sets streaming apart from traditional gaming and other forms of entertainment.
It’s a phenomenon that transcends geographical barriers, uniting people from different corners of the world over shared passions. Through streaming, gamers have become entertainers, personalities, and even educators. They provide gameplay, commentary, tips, and sometimes a window into their lives. This level of interaction and personal connection is unparalleled. It’s a platform where viewers can express their opinions, participate in game decisions, or simply share a laugh. Streaming has thus become a melting pot of cultures and ideas, enriching the gaming experience with diverse perspectives and creating a more inclusive environment.
Community and Connection
Streaming platforms have fostered unique communities where camaraderie and shared interests reign supreme. Here, people find others who speak their language, whether it’s in the world of fast-paced shooters, strategic role-playing games, or even the cerebral realms of chess and poker.

Similarly, the world of competitive eSports has also thrived under the streaming spotlight. Games like League of Legends and Overwatch have massive followings, where fans watch live matches and engage with streamers during gameplay. These streaming sessions offer a blend of entertainment, skill demonstration, and in-depth analysis of game strategies, fostering a rich, interactive community experience that extends well beyond the game itself.
Educational Impact
It’s not all just fun and games though; there’s a significant educational component to game streaming. Watching skilled players and streamers can be incredibly instructive, offering a window into advanced tactics and strategies across various titles. This aspect is particularly potent in strategy-based games, where decision-making and critical thinking are essential.
Additionally, many streamers take the time to explain their thought processes, breaking down complex plays into understandable segments. This direct interaction and explanation make game streaming an unexpectedly rich learning resource. For aspiring gamers and enthusiasts alike, it’s a chance to learn from the best, improve gameplay, and apply these lessons in real time. Furthermore, this educational aspect isn’t limited to game mechanics or strategies alone. It often extends to learning about game development, history, and even the culture surrounding different games, making it a comprehensive learning experience.
